DAY 3 – HANOI TO NINH BINH

Ancient Capital & Limestone Landscapes

Meals: Breakfast, Lunch
Overnight: Ninh Binh

After breakfast, depart for Ninh Binh, approximately 2.5 hours south of Hanoi.

Known as “Ha Long Bay on land,” Ninh Binh offers dramatic limestone mountains, rivers and peaceful countryside.

Visit Hoa Lu Ancient Capital, the political center of Vietnam during the Dinh and Early Le dynasties.

After lunch, enjoy a sampan boat journey through Tam Coc, drifting gently along waterways surrounded by rice fields and limestone formations.

Optional for active guests: Mua Cave viewpoint.

The evening is free to relax and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ere of Ninh Binh.

DAY 7 – PHONG NHA NATIONAL PARK

Vietnam’s Extraordinary Cave Kingdom

Meals: Breakfast, Lunch
Overnight: Dong Hoi / Quang Binh

Today’s experience introduces one of Vietnam’s most spectacular natural regions — Phong Nha – Ke Bang National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site often described as Vietnam’s cave kingdom.

After breakfast, depart for Paradise Cave, one of Asia’s most magnificent cave systems.

Walk along wooden pathways through dramatic underground chambers filled with extraordinary stalactites and limestone formations shaped over millions of years.

Lunch will be served at a local restaurant.

In the afternoon, continue to Phong Nha Cave, reached by boat along the peaceful Son River.

The cave experience reveals underground river scenery, limestone formations and the mysterious beauty of one of Vietnam’s most celebrated natural treasures.

Return to Dong Hoi in the late afternoon.

The evening is free at leisure.

DAY 8 – DONG HOI TO HUE

Imperial Heritage & Royal Elegance

Meals: Breakfast, Lunch
Overnight: Hue

After breakfast, depart for Hue — Vietnam’s former imperial capital.

Upon arrival, begin discovering the royal legacy of the Nguyen Dynasty.

Visit Khai Dinh Tomb, one of Vietnam’s most remarkable royal mausoleums, blending Vietnamese and European architectural influences.

After lunch, continue to the iconic Thien Mu Pagoda, beautifully located along the Perfume River.

Later, explore the Imperial Citadel, once the political and ceremonial center of Vietnam’s royal court.

This elegant heritage city offers insight into Vietnam’s imperial history, architecture and cultural traditions.

DAY 10 – HOI AN ANCIENT TOWN

Heritage, Craftsmanship & Riverside Charm

Meals: Breakfast
Overnight: Hoi An

After breakfast, enjoy a guided discovery of Hoi An Ancient Town, one of Vietnam’s most beloved UNESCO World Heritage destinations.

For centuries, Hoi An served as a vibrant trading port connecting Vietnamese, Chinese, Japanese and European merchants.

Suggested visits include:

  • Historic merchant houses
  • Chinese assembly halls
  • Japanese Covered Bridge area
  • Traditional handicraft workshops
  • Hoi An local market

The remainder of the day is free for personal exploration.
